加密货币开源码查询:探索透明度与安全性的前

## 内容主体大纲 1. 引言 - 加密货币的兴起 - 开源代码的重要性 2. 加密货币是什么? - 简介 - 加密货币的分类 3. 开源代码的定义与优点 - 开源代码的概念 - 开源代码在加密货币中的意义 4. 如何进行加密货币的开源码查询? - 查找开源代码的平台 - 如何分析开源代码 5. 常见的问题与疑虑 - 开源代码的安全性 - 开源与闭源的对比 6. 加密货币项目的实例分析 - 比特币 - 以太坊 7. 结论 - 对开源代码的未来展望 - 加密货币行业的透明度与信任 ## 正文内容 ### 1. 引言

随着数字经济的发展,加密货币作为一种新兴的金融工具受到了广泛的关注和应用。比特币、以太坊等加密货币不仅改变了传统的金融体系,还引发了人们对数字货币的巨大兴趣。尤其是在安全性和透明度方面,开源代码的理念逐渐被广泛接受。

开源代码的加密货币,允许任何人查看、修改和分发其源代码,从而加强了社区的信任。这种透明度使得开发者能够相互检查代码,从而减少潜在的漏洞和安全隐患。因此,在加密货币的世界中,开源码查询无疑是一个重要的环节。

### 2. 加密货币是什么?

加密货币是一种使用密码技术进行安全交易的数字货币。它们通常运行在分布式的区块链网络上。与传统货币相比,加密货币的特点在于去中心化、匿名性和不可篡改性。

根据不同的设计理念和技术特点,加密货币可以分为几类。例如,比特币是一种主要用于价值储存和转账的货币,而以太坊则不仅是一种货币,也提供智能合约功能。还有一些稳定币(如USDT),它们的价值与法定货币挂钩,旨在减小价格波动。

### 3. 开源代码的定义与优点

开源代码是一种可以被公众访问和修改的源代码。它的好处在于允许开发者和用户共同参与项目的开发,提供了一个相互学习和改进的环境。

在加密货币行业,开源代码的优势尤为明显。首先,开源代码能够增加透明度,用户可以随时审核代码的安全性和功能。其次,开源促成了一个活跃的社区,这些社区能够快速响应反馈,提高项目的迭代速度。最后,开源代码有助于开发者之间的合作,从而促进技术创新。

### 4. 如何进行加密货币的开源码查询?

要查询加密货币的开源代码,首先可以访问一些知名的开源代码仓库,如GitHub,这里储存了大量的加密货币项目代码。

在GitHub上,你可以搜索特定的加密货币项目或使用相关标签来找到相应的代码库。一旦进入代码库,可以查看项目的结构、文档、问题(Issues)和提交记录(Commits),这些都提供了了解项目的有用信息。

分析开源代码,需要一定的技术背景。你可以从阅读文档开始,了解项目的功能和架构设计。然后,通过查看具体的代码实现,加深对项目的理解。如果你对此领域感兴趣,还可以尝试加入项目的开发,积极参与代码的Check和提出修改建议。

### 5. 常见的问题与疑虑

开源代码虽然有很多优点,但也伴随着一些常见的问题和疑虑。例如,许多人担心开源代码的安全性,认为如果代码公开,黑客可能会更容易找到漏洞。但与此同时,开源社区往往能够更快地发现和解决问题,从而不会因为公开而增加风险。

另一个疑虑是闭源与开源的权衡。闭源项目的开发者可以保持绝对的控制权,但这也可能导致缺乏透明度和信任。相反,开源项目则鼓励社区共同监督和支持,促进项目的持续发展。因此,在选择参与的项目时,充分了解其代码的开源状况至关重要。

### 6. 加密货币项目的实例分析

比特币作为第一个成功的加密货币,其开源代码的透明性使得社区能够长时间维护和改进它。其代码仓库中的每一次提交都记录了开发者们的讨论和改进,用户可以清晰地看到代码的演变过程。

以太坊不仅是一个加密货币,更是一个去中心化的平台,可以支持智能合约和去中心化应用(DApps)。它的开源代码模型促进了众多开发者的参与和创新。

### 7. 结论

开源码查询是加密货币领域的重要环节,能够显著提高透明度与社区信任。未来,随着技术的不断进步,开源代码将在加密货币领域发挥更大的作用,推动行业的发展。

--- ## 六个相关问题与详细介绍 ### 开源代码的安全性如何保障?

开源代码的安全性是一个常常被讨论的话题。虽然开源意味着任何人都有机会看到和修改代码,但这并不意味着它一定是安全的。

首先,社区的参与是保障开源项目安全的关键。当更多的开发者和用户参与进来,他们可以及时发现和修复潜在的安全漏洞。开源代码的审查机制相对完善,任何人都能对代码提出意见和建议,从而提升代码的安全性。

其次,开源项目通常会进行“白帽黑客”测试,这意味着一些安全专家会故意寻找漏洞,以帮助开发团队提前识别问题。此外,许多开源项目会定期发布安全更新和补丁,以确保其代码的安全性。

最后,开发团队的专业性也是保障安全的重要因素。一个有经验且负责任的开发团队会定期审查代码,并遵循行业最佳实践。从风险管理到代码审计,这些都是减少安全隐患的重要措施。

### 开源代码中的bug如何处理?

在开源项目中,bug的处理通常是一个集体的责任。大多数开源项目都有专门的Issue跟踪系统,用户可以在这里报告发现的问题。开发团队会对这些问题进行评估和分类,并在优先级上进行排序。

首先,社区的力量不可忽视。许多开源项目吸引了活跃的贡献者,他们可能不仅是用户,也可能是开发者。这些人会主动参与bug的修复,持续更新和改进代码。

其次,开发团队会根据bug的严重性和影响范围,快速制定解决方案。有些bug可能是低优先级的,可以在下一个版本中解决,而有些则需要立即修复,以保护用户的利益。

最后,定期回顾和更新项目的管理流程也是减少bug产生的重要措施。通过形成文档、编写测试用例以及代码审查,开源项目能够更大程度地提升软件的质量。

### 如何评估一个开源加密货币项目的可靠性?

评估一个开源加密货币项目的可靠性,可以从多个维度入手。首先,查看项目的GitHub页面,分析其代码的更新频率、提交记录和参与者。一个活跃的项目通常会有频繁的代码更新和持续的维护。

其次,查看现有用户和开发者的反馈。社区的参与程度通常反映了项目的健康状况。如果用户积极贡献代码、报告问题并参与讨论,可能说明这个项目是可靠的。

还可以查看项目的文档质量,一个好的项目应该有详尽的文档,能清晰地向用户解释如何使用、贡献或修改代码。文档质量直接影响到其他开发者的参与意愿。

最后,项目的路线图和长远规划也是评估项目可靠性的重要依据。了解项目的目标和愿景,可以帮助投资者判断其未来的潜力和稳定性。

### 开源和闭源加密货币的优缺点有什么不同?

开源和闭源加密货币在多个方面存在显著差异。开源加密货币的最大优点在于透明性。用户可以自由获取和评审代码,增强了信任感。社区的参与也能促进创新,改善项目。

然而,开源代码的透明性同样会让潜在的攻击者有机可乘。因此,某些项目可能会选择闭源保护关键技术。

闭源加密货币的优势在于更高的控制权,开发者可以保护其算法与设计,防止被复制。然而,缺点是用户可能缺少对代码的了解,导致信誉问题。

综合来看,开源更适合需要高度透明和社区支持的项目,而闭源可能更适合技术敏感或拥有特殊商业模式的项目。

### 开源代码如何促进技术创新?

开源代码是一种促进技术创新的强大工具。通过在开放的环境中共享知识,开发者可以在彼此的基础上进行改进。

首先,它实现了协作的可能性。不同背景的开发者可以共同合作,他们能从各自的独特视角出发提出新想法。在这个过程中,可能出现意想不到的创新。

其次,开源代码为技术实验提供了空间。开发者可以自由实验新技术和新方法,而不必担心商业机密或知识产权的问题。例如,许多新兴技术都起源于开源项目的实验和尝试。

最后,开放的代码库鼓励了知识共享和教育。开发者通过贡献代码、编写文档等方式,不仅帮助了他人,也提升了自身的知识水平。在这一过程中,整个行业的技术水平得到了提高。

### 参与开源加密货币项目有哪些好处? 参与开源加密货币项目有诸多好处。首先,你可以获得实践经验。在开源项目中,开发者有机会直接接触真实问题,提升自己的编码能力和解决问题的能力。

其次,社区的支持十分重要。在开源项目中,开发者可以获得来自其他贡献者和维护者的反馈和建议。这种合作环境有助于提高个人技能。

再者,参与开源项目可以扩展人脉。在这个领域,许多专业人士都积极参与开源社区。这为你建立联系网提供了机会,未来的职业发展资源也会更加丰富。

最后,开源项目的成就是推动技术进步的关键。当你为项目贡献代码时,你不仅是在提升自我,也在促进行业的进步。

--- 这篇文章将对加密货币开源码查询进行深入的探讨,并围绕相关问题进行详细解答。希望能够为希望进入这一领域的读者提供有价值的信息和参考。加密货币开源码查询:探索透明度与安全性的前沿加密货币开源码查询:探索透明度与安全性的前沿